Q. What is the unit of hydraulic pressure?
Ans. 

The unit of hydraulic pressure is Pascal (Pa).

  • The unit of hydraulic pressure is commonly expressed in Pascal (Pa).

  • Other units used for hydraulic pressure include pounds per square inch (psi) and bar.

  • 1 Pascal is equal to 1 Newton per square meter.

  • Hydraulic systems typically operate at pressures ranging from a few hundred to several thousand psi.

Q. Why is an 8-bit microprocessor called an 8-bit microprocessor?
Ans. 

8 bit microprocessor is called so because it processes data in 8 bit chunks.

  • 8 bit microprocessor processes data in 8 bit chunks at a time

  • It can handle data in 8 bit binary format

  • Examples include Intel 8080, Zilog Z80, and MOS Technology 6502

Q. Write a macro to set a specific bit.
Ans. 

Macro code to set a bit in embedded software

  • Define a macro using bitwise OR operator to set a specific bit in a register

  • Example: #define SET_BIT(reg, bit) ((reg) |= (1 << (bit)))

  • Call the macro with the register and bit number as arguments

Q. What are preprocessor directives?
Ans. 

Preprocessor directives are commands used by the preprocessor to perform tasks before the actual compilation process begins.

  • Preprocessor directives start with a # symbol.

  • They are used to include header files, define constants, and perform conditional compilation.

  • Examples include #include, #define, #ifdef, #ifndef, #endif, #pragma, etc.

Q. What are the storage classes in C?
Ans. 

Storage classes in C define the scope and lifetime of variables.

  • Auto: Default storage class for local variables

  • Register: Requests a variable to be stored in a register for faster access

  • Static: Preserves the value of a variable between function calls

  • Extern: Allows access to a variable declared in another file

  • Thread Local Storage (TLS): Provides each thread with its own copy of a variable

Can speak English, can’t deliver in interviews
I feel like I can't speak fluently during interviews. I do know english well and use it daily to communicate, but the moment I'm in an interview, I just get stuck. since it's not my first language, I struggle to express what I actually feel. I know the answer in my head, but I just can’t deliver it properly at that moment. Please guide me
